What are UHMWPE Bars?

Ultra-High Molecular Weight Polyethylene (UHMWPE) bars are engineered thermoplastics known for their exceptional wear resistance, impact strength, and low friction properties. White Big Diameter UHMWPE Bars are particularly beneficial due to their larger size, which provides added robustness in heavy-duty applications.

Benefits of Using White Big Diameter UHMWPE Bars

  • High Wear Resistance: UHMWPE bars exhibit a wear rate 50 times lower than steel, making them ideal for high-impact applications.
  • Lightweight: The lightweight nature of UHMWPE simplifies installation and handling, reducing labor costs.
  • Chemical Resistance: These bars resist a wide range of chemicals, making them suitable for various industrial environments.

Comparative Table: UHMWPE vs. Traditional Materials

Property White Big Diameter UHMWPE Bar Steel
Wear Rate Very Low Moderate
Weight Lightweight Heavy
Corrosion Resistance High Low
